Description

wood, dark brown patina, remains of pigments, slightly bent posture, a drum resting on the knees, narrow head with large ears and bun-like hairdo, min. dam., small missing parts (foot tips), fine cracks, base


The object Drummer with the object ID 3041594 was part of the auction 85th Tribal Art Auction on March 4, 2017. The object with the lot number 101 achieved a sales price of EUR 300 with an asking price of EUR 250.
